ChristianaCare-GoHealth Urgent Care is an urgent care center located at 1 Chestnut Hill Plaza Site C Newark, DE 19713 . This provider is open 7 days a week.

ChristianaCare-GoHealth Urgent Care is an urgent care center that provides accessible, on-demand healthcare services with a focus on patient convenience and quality care. The center offers services such as flu vaccinations for all ages over six months and addresses common urgent care needs including respiratory infections, skin conditions, sore throats, and workers' compensation cases. Their care philosophy emphasizes kindness, attentiveness, and knowledgeable staff, ensuring a welcoming and efficient patient experience. ChristianaCare-GoHealth Urgent Care accepts most major insurance plans, including Medicare and Medicaid, and offers affordable same-day pricing for uninsured patients. They prioritize inclusivity, environmental responsibility, and antibiotic stewardship, striving to deliver connected, personal, and accessible care supported by state-of-the-art technology and partnerships with leading health systems.

Marye Lou Hill, PA-C Physician Assistant Callout Tooltip363A00000X - Physician Assistant
A physician assistant is a person who has successfully completed an accredited education program for physician assistant, is licensed by the state and is practicing within the scope of that license. Physician assistants are formally trained to perform many of the routine, time-consuming tasks a physician can do. In some states, they may prescribe medications. They take medical histories, perform physical exams, order lab tests and x-rays, and give inoculations. Most states require that they work under the supervision of a physician.

What is an urgent care center?

Urgent care centers are type of walk-in clinic open beyond typical office hours. Urgent care clinics offer a broader scope of services compared to many primary care providers.

Unlike emergency rooms urgent care centers are not open 24 hours a day. Urgent care is for injuries that are severe enough to require immediate attention, but typically not life-threatening. For more serious injuries or emergencies, it’s best to call 911 or head to the emergency room.

You should go to an urgent care center when your injury or ailment is not that severe, and you can head to your nearest urgent care center.

You will find that urgent care centers costs are much more reasonable and the level of service and wait times are far superior to the average emergency room.
